The monstrous Carryx empire was built by subjugation and war. Thousands of species are bound to their Sovran's command in an endless, blood-soaked test: be useful in the eternal conflict or be slaughtered.

Dafyd Alkhor, highest among their human captives, is feared and despised by the very people he champions. Ruthless in carving out his niche in the eternal war machine of the empire, he will reshape human nature itself as a tool for their alien masters’ use. But Dafyd’s loyalty is not what it seems.

The Swarm, an agent of the Carryx’s deathless enemy, has been smuggled into the Carryx world-palace along with the human slaves. It’s discover a way to bring down the empire’s eternal reign. But the longer it lives among and within humanity, the more it forgets that it is a weapon.

I didn't inhale this one like the first volume of the series, this was more like a steady build-up to whatever is going to happen in the next unpublished volume, but more in a get to know the characters, add some new ones (as is often the case, the aliens are most fun, looking forward to seeing more of the giant slug), and the plot thickens. I'm under the impression this is intended to be a trilogy, but seems like there's material here for another Expanse-long series.
